The Ateneo de Davao Academy of Lifelong Learning (ADD-ALL) is the continuing education arm of the Ateneo de Davao University. Established in 2018, it offers short-term courses for the individual, academic, and professional development of adult learners aged 18 and above.

Riding on that accreditation, Ateneo de Davao attained full university status in 1977, and new programs followed quickly — Agriculture that same year, Chemical Engineering in 1979, and three more engineering courses through the 1980s. This period of academic diversification carried into the 1990s, when technology took center stage: the Ateneo Computer Science Center brought the University online and eventually into its own Computer Science degree, while new programs in Electronics and Communications Engineering and Architecture rounded out a campus that was rapidly modernizing.

The ADD-ALL releases a monthly lineup of courses that are open to all, but companies or organizations may opt to have exclusive learning sessions arranged for their employees. Courses can be conducted fully face-to-face, fully online, blended, or hybrid.
